欢迎来到科站长!

操作系统

当前位置: 主页 > 操作系统

win7如何搭建数据库服务器?步骤与注意事项详解

时间:2025-12-04 00:56:29|栏目:操作系统|点击:

在Windows 7操作系统上建立数据库服务器,虽然微软已停止对该系统的主流支持,但在特定开发或测试环境中仍具有一定的实用价值,以下是详细的实施步骤和注意事项,帮助用户顺利完成配置。

环境准备与软件选择

在开始之前,需确保硬件资源满足需求,建议至少2GB内存和10GB可用磁盘空间,数据库软件的选择至关重要,对于个人开发者或小型测试环境,推荐使用免费的开源数据库系统,如MySQL Community Server或PostgreSQL,Microsoft SQL Server Express版也是轻量级选择,其免费版支持最多10GB的数据库容量,下载时需注意选择与Windows 7兼容的版本,例如MySQL 5.7或SQL Server 2012 Express。

安装与配置数据库软件

以MySQL为例,安装过程相对简单,运行安装程序后,选择“Custom”自定义安装路径,避免安装在系统盘,在配置阶段,建议选择“Server Machine”类型,并启用“TCP/IP/IPv4”连接选项,确保其他设备可通过网络访问,设置root用户密码时,需包含字母、数字和特殊字符以提高安全性,安装完成后,通过命令行工具mysql -u root -p测试本地连接,验证安装是否成功。

网络与防火墙设置

要让数据库服务器支持远程连接,需调整Windows 7的防火墙规则,进入“控制面板”>“Windows防火墙”>“高级设置”,新建入站规则,允许MySQL默认端口3306(或SQL Server的1433端口)的TCP流量,若使用第三方防火墙软件,需手动添加相应端口例外,检查数据库配置文件(如MySQL的my.ini),确保bind-address设置为0.0.0以监听所有网络接口。

创建用户与数据库权限管理

安全配置是数据库服务器的核心,登录数据库管理工具(如MySQL Workbench),创建专用数据库用户,避免直接使用root账户,执行CREATE USER 'app_user'@'%' IDENTIFIED BY 'StrongPassword!';,授予其特定数据库的操作权限:GRANT SELECT, INSERT, UPDATE ON my_database.* TO 'app_user'@'%';,定期更新密码和限制用户IP访问范围,可进一步提升安全性。

性能优化与维护建议

Windows 7作为过时系统,需关注性能瓶颈,建议关闭不必要的后台服务,并定期清理磁盘碎片,数据库层面,可通过调整innodb_buffer_pool_size(MySQL)等参数优化内存使用,同时启用慢查询日志分析执行效率,数据备份必不可少,可使用mysqldump工具定期导出数据,或配置自动化备份任务到外部存储。

相关问答FAQs

Q1: Windows 7停止支持后,使用数据库服务器存在哪些风险?
A1: 主要风险包括安全漏洞无法修复,可能遭受恶意攻击;微软不再提供系统更新,导致兼容性问题;部分新数据库软件可能不再支持Windows 7,限制功能扩展,建议仅用于隔离的测试环境,避免处理敏感数据。

Q2: 如何解决远程连接数据库时出现的“拒绝访问”错误?
A2: 首先检查防火墙是否放行目标端口;其次确认数据库配置文件中的bind-address设置;最后验证用户权限是否包含远程访问权限(如MySQL中的'user'@'%'),若问题依旧,尝试暂时关闭防火墙测试,逐步排查网络策略限制。

上一篇:win7安装linux虚拟机已经连接上但是仍然无法上网

栏    目:操作系统

下一篇:Win7网络共享文件夹无法访问怎么办?

本文标题:win7如何搭建数据库服务器?步骤与注意事项详解

本文地址:https://www.fushidao.cc/system/34136.html

广告投放 | 联系我们 | 版权申明

作者声明:本站作品含AI生成内容,所有的文章、图片、评论等,均由网友发表或百度AI生成内容,属个人行为,与本站立场无关。

如果侵犯了您的权利,请与我们联系,我们将在24小时内进行处理、任何非本站因素导致的法律后果,本站均不负任何责任。

联系QQ:66551466 | 邮箱:66551466@qq.com

Copyright © 2018-2026 科站长 版权所有鄂ICP备2024089280号